Diacylglycerol Kinase Inhibition Reduces Airway Contraction by Negative Feedback Regulation of GQ-Signaling

[American Journal of Respiratory Cell and Molecular Biology] Activity of diacylglycerol kinase (DGK) isoforms was inhibited in human airway smooth muscle cells by siRNA-mediated knockdown of DGKα and ζ, while pharmacological inhibition was achieved by pan DGK inhibitor I.

S100A9 in Adult Asthmatic Patients: A Biomarker for Neutrophilic Asthma

[Experimental & Molecular Medicine] Researchers investigated the mechanism by which S100A9 was involved in neutrophil activation, neutrophil extracellular trap-induced airway inflammation, and macrophage polarization in neutrophilic asthma.

Autocrine Regulation of Airway Smooth Muscle Contraction by Diacylglycerol Kinase

[Journal of Cellular Physiology] The authors investigated the role of prorelaxant cAMP-protein kinase A signaling in diacylglycerol kinase-mediated regulation of airway smooth muscle contraction.

Network and Co-Expression Analysis of Airway Smooth Muscle Cell Transcriptome Delineates Potential Gene Signatures in Asthma

[Scientific Reports] The gene network for the asthmatic and non-asthmatic group was constructed by prioritizing differentially expressed genes and transcription factors. Researchers identified differentially connected or co-expressed genes in each group.

Glial-Derived Neurotrophic Factor in Human Airway Smooth Muscle

[Journal of Cellular Physiology] Investigators found that glial cell-derived neurotrophic factor (GDNF) was expressed in human lung and increased in adult asthma, while human airway smooth muscle (ASM) expresses GDNF and its receptors. They used human ASM cells to test the hypothesis that ASM expression and autocrine signaling by GDNF family of ligands regulated [Ca2+]i.
